Ratio reference
| Ratio | Value | What it means |
|---|---|---|
| P/E | — | Price paid per ₹1 of annual earnings — lower is cheaper (context-dependent). |
| P/B | 5.6x | Price relative to book value — <1 can signal deep value or trouble. |
| ROE | — | Return on equity — how much profit the company earns on shareholder capital. |
| ROCE | 58.9% | Return on capital employed — efficiency including debt. >15% is strong. |
| D/E | 0.25 | Leverage — higher means more debt-funded, riskier in downturns. |
